Blagica  | 12979 comments RACING THROUGH TIME
Duration: February 1 - February 28, 2025


Step into the past, present, and future with this challenge all about time. This open challenge invites you to find books with "time" or related words/expressions in the title or books featuring any kind of timepiece on the cover. After all, “Every second tells a story.”

Examples
The Night Circus
The Bone Clocks
10 Minutes 38 Seconds in This Strange World


To join, post a message telling the challenge leader how many books you plan to read. If you are new to our group and/or our group challenges, take a moment to check out the Yearly, Quarterly, Monthly Challenges - Start Here thread for more information on how our challenges are run.
